(a) Find the solution to the equation 2y +4=8 by trial and error method.​

Answers

Answered by mithun52
2

Answer:

if y =0, then 4=8 which is not possible.

if y=1, then 6=8 which is not possible

if y=2, then 4+4 =8. thus 2 is the sol
